Well... to solve use rise over run... that is to find the slope,
now to find the y-intercept you look at what coordinate crosses the y-axis.
y= (what you got for the slope Ex. 1/2)x + (the y-intercept)

The volume of the solid created upon dilation bythe scale factor of 3 is 5832 units³.
<h3>What is the volume of the dilated solid?</h3>
An image is dilated if the dimensions of the image is resized in a way that does not change the shape of the image. When an image is dilated, it is made larger.
Dimensions of the dilataed solid = 6 x 3 = 18
Volume = 18³ = 5832 units³
